Yesterday I bought a very lightly used Fujifilm X-M1 mirrorless camera as a small, good quality walk-about cam. The same guy was also selling a NEX 3N (which is what I originally saw and had my eye on) but the Fuji is generally nicer and has a hotshoe, which is important for me so I can use bounce flash. I also think the X system in general is much better than NEX - it's the only current mirrorless system that could tempt me away from Pentax. I'd love that 35mm f/1.4.......

Here's a short set of B&W shots I took yesterday afternoon with the new camera and a Minolta MC Rokkor 50mm f/1.7 lens. All at f/2.8, I think. I'm very impressed with the lens, which I've never used on digital until now. It's ages since I went for a walk with a digital camera and a simple 50mm.
